Transaction 38306cbdafa185a4105e1f95a811c50559a21245f0bd6ad4ab4e082197d26acf
1 Input
1 Output
-
38306cbdafa185a4105e1f95a811c50559a21245f0bd6ad4ab4e082197d26acf:0
- value
- 726673
- script pubkey
- OP_0 OP_PUSHBYTES_20 2fa426a8e027837441c85da682359d284b99c916
- address
- bc1q97jzd28qy7phgswgtkngydva9p9enjgkqxfnwj